htbzwd 发表于 2015-12-27 18:01:35

perl 排序,字符串排序和数值排序

foreach my $key (sort{$a cmp $b} keys %hash)                                                      
93 {   
94   print FOUT "$key:\n";                                                                        
95   my $rank=1;
96   foreach my $subkey(reverse sort{$hash{$key}{$a}<=>$hash{$key}{$b}}keys %{$hash{$key}})      
97   {   
98         print FOUT "\t$subkey\t$rank\n";                                                         
99         $rank++;                                                                                 
100   }
101   print FOUT "\n";                                                                              
102 }
页: [1]
查看完整版本: perl 排序,字符串排序和数值排序